What does a wire transfer manager do?

A Wire Transfer Manager is responsible for overseeing and managing the wire transfer operations within a financial institution. They ensure that all wire transactions are processed accurately, securely, and in compliance with regulatory requirements. Their duties typically include supervising staff, implementing procedures to prevent fraud, resolving discrepancies, and coordinating with other departments or banks to facilitate smooth transactions. By maintaining strong controls and efficient processes, they help minimize risks and provide reliable services to clients.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a wire transfer manager?

To thrive as a Wire Transfer Manager, you need expertise in banking operations, regulatory compliance, and financial transaction processing, often supported by a degree in finance or business administration. Familiarity with wire transfer systems (such as SWIFT or Fedwire), anti-money laundering (AML) software, and relevant certifications like CAMS is highly valuable. Strong leadership, problem-solving abilities, and attention to detail set outstanding managers apart in this field. These skills are crucial for ensuring accurate, secure, and regulatory-compliant wire transfer operations within a financial institution.

What are some common challenges faced by a wire transfer manager and how can they be addressed?

Wire Transfer Managers often encounter challenges such as ensuring compliance with anti-money laundering (AML) regulations, managing high transaction volumes, and preventing fraudulent activities. To address these, they must stay up-to-date on regulatory changes, implement robust verification procedures, and work closely with compliance and IT teams. Developing strong internal controls and conducting regular staff training are also essential steps to minimize risks and maintain efficient operations.

What is the difference between Wire Transfer Manager vs Payment Processing Specialist?

AspectWire Transfer ManagerPayment Processing Specialist
CredentialsBanking certifications, financial licensesFinancial or banking certifications often preferred
Work EnvironmentBanking institutions, financial firmsPayment companies, financial services
Industry UsageUsed in banking and finance sectorsCommon in e-commerce, retail, and financial services
Job FocusOverseeing wire transfer operations and complianceManaging payment processing systems and transactions

While both roles involve handling financial transactions, the Wire Transfer Manager primarily focuses on managing wire transfer operations within banks or financial institutions, ensuring compliance and security. In contrast, the Payment Processing Specialist handles broader payment systems, including credit card and electronic payments, often in retail or e-commerce settings. Both roles require financial knowledge but differ in scope and environment.

Position Information
Role
The Financial Solutions Advisor is the first point of contact for walk-in members. They will provide a warm greeting, assist members with financial transactions and with opening a wide variety of products and services. Advise as to how best utilize credit union products and services in order to meet personal financial goals and provide the highest quality member service. To do this they will be required to have a complete knowledge of all credit union products and services. This position will also provide these services to the Hispanic community inside and outside of the office. The Floating Bilingual Financial Solutions Advisor will float between our Gaffney office, and our Spartanburg branches.
Major Duties and Responsibilities:
  • 30% Provide financial transactions for members in a efficient, accurate and professional manner; includes member daily needs such as cashing checks, withdrawing funds, loan payments and other similar transaction types.
  • 20% Open various new accounts, process necessary information and educate the customers as to services/products available as a result. (For example, Visa check card, online banking, automated teller, etc.)
  • 20% Assist members by answering all deposit related questions, identify member needs and cross sell related deposit products and services, and otherwise assist with the account servicing process. Assist members by answering loan related questions, identify member needs and cross sell related loan services, take applications and otherwise assist with the loan origination process.
  • 10% Assist with wide variety of customer services including open/close Shared Certificates, maintain Safe Deposit Boxes, assist members with checkbooks, process credit card/loan applications for member, manages outgoing wires, solve fraud issues, notary, close accounts, etc.
  • 10% Engage the Hispanic community through job fairs and others events, educational seminars and involvement with Hispanic organizations in the community.
  • 5% Use every member contact as an opportunity to advise member about additional services or programs that might benefit them.
  • 5% Set up auto transfers and sign up members for ACH transfers and wires.  Must comply with applicable laws and regulations, including but not limited to, the Bank Secrecy Act, the Patriot Act, and the Office of Foreign Assets Control.
